This is why you need to check the antenna … Web3 de fev. de 2024 · If steering works but the RC won't move, it could be the result of a loose wire from the motor. Lack of steering could signal a loose wire to the steering servo. If the RC doesn't appear to be getting power at all and you know the batteries are good, it could be a loose or disconnected wire from the battery pack or battery compartment that's …

WebRC car with batteries. Like regular cars need fuel for power, RC cars also need a power source to operate. A good number of available RC vehicles use batteries to provide the necessary power for electric motors, receivers, and other electrical components to work. Some RC vehicles use nitro engines that allow you to use fuel instead of batteries.
